    US candidate Jill Stein considers outspoken help for Palestine in 2024 US election information

    US Inexperienced Social gathering presidential candidate Jill Stein is contemplating three Palestinian rights advocates, together with two Arab People, as her working mates, her marketing campaign has confirmed.

    The Stein marketing campaign informed Al Jazeera the vp’s appointment might be introduced at a livestreamed rally on Thursday.

    The candidates are Abed Ayoub, government director of the American-Arab Anti-Discrimination Committee (ADC); Amer Zahr, a Palestinian-American activist; Jacqueline Lukman (Jacqueline Luqman) is a journalist and activist.

    All three have been outspoken critics of Israel and america’ staunch help for the Gaza battle. Stein is a physician and activist herself a long-time supporter of Palestinian rights.

    Having one of many three on the poll may improve Stein’s possibilities of attracting a large base of disaffected voters offended about mainstream Democrats’ stance on Israel.

    Whereas Stein’s marketing campaign is a protracted shot, with American politics dominated by Republicans and Democrats, her marketing campaign may sway the result if she wins a large share of the vote.

    Moreover, Stein’s supporters say they hope her candidacy will develop the dialog round Gaza and heighten voters’ considerations about U.S. coverage.

    Stein’s candidacy may additionally drive Democratic nominee Vice President Kamala Harris to additional tackle rising dissatisfaction with President Joe Biden’s unconditional help for Israel due to his help for the Palestinian problem.

    Even with a fraction of the vote, Stein’s marketing campaign may have a big influence on elections in locations like Michigan, residence to giant Arab and Muslim American communities.

    Ayoub and Zal are each from Michigan.

    Gaza and elections

    Whereas overseas coverage is just not sometimes a significant factor in U.S. elections, the battle in Gaza has more and more turn out to be a defining problem in presidential campaigns.

    Arabs, Muslims, younger folks and progressives expressed anger over Biden’s help for the battle. Whereas it is unclear how the difficulty will play out now that the US president has dropped out of the race and endorsed Harris, some communities have proven a willingness to interrupt with Democrats on Gaza.

    Arab communities in locations just like the Detroit suburb of Dearborn voted overwhelmingly for Biden in 2020 in opposition to former President Donald Trump, serving to him win Michigan.

    However polls present help for Biden among the many Arab-American group has dropped sharply because the Gaza battle broke out.

    The U.S. authorities has authorised at the least $14 billion in extra army assist to Israel and vetoed three UN Safety Council proposals calling for a ceasefire in Gaza.

    The White Home stated Harris has been a “full associate” in creating Gaza coverage. Nonetheless, the vp expressed larger sympathy for Palestinian struggling whereas remaining dedicated to an “unwavering dedication” to Israel.

    Harris will turn out to be the Democratic nominee to face Trump in November after securing sufficient delegates to win the nomination, however he has but to decide on a working mate.

    However Palestinian rights advocates are pushing again in opposition to the rumored front-runner for the place, Pennsylvania Gov. Josh Shapiro, who earlier this yr linked Gaza solidarity protesters on faculty campuses to the Ku Klux Klan A comparability was made.

    In 2021, Pennsylvania Lawyer Normal Shapiro additionally supported sanctions in opposition to Ben & Jerry’s Ice Cream Firm after the ice cream firm determined to stop operations within the Israeli-occupied West Financial institution attributable to moral considerations.

    This week, the Philadelphia Inquirer uncovered a 1993 column within the faculty newspaper through which Shapiro downplayed a White Home assembly between then-Israeli Prime Minister Yitzhak Rabin and Palestinian chief Yasser Arafat. Opposition to Shapiro grew within the wake of the prospect of resolving the battle after the talks.

    “Palestinians is not going to dwell collectively in peace,” Shapiro wrote within the article. “Even with the assistance of Israel and america, they don’t have the power to construct their very own homeland and make it profitable. They’re too militant to construct their very own peaceable homeland.

    Why run?

    As Democrats rallied round Harris, they painted Trump as an existential menace to American democracy.

    Democratic officers additionally accused Stein of serving to the previous president with progressive votes and not using a actual probability of successful.

    Stein ran for president in 2012, 2016 and 2020 however by no means ran competitively.

    Lukman, Ayoub and Zair all stated that Stein’s marketing campaign was to present voters a selection and problem the 2 main events’ monopoly on American politics.

    “We do not vote… simply to vote for the candidate who’s assured to win,” Lukman informed Al Jazeera.

    “No matter we select, we should always train that proper. If the 2 main events usually are not delivering something good to the folks, then the folks ought to have the best to vote for the candidate they imagine displays their values.

    Ayub responded to the remark.

    “On this nation, we can not transfer ahead with politics as normal. We can not enable Democrats and Republicans to proceed toying with our communities, making false guarantees, permitting genocide and protecting every part regular. [they are],” Ayoub informed Al Jazeera.

    Zahl stated Stein’s marketing campaign may increase consciousness and assist improve future help for third-party candidates.

    “So long as we are saying, ‘Hey, third events are a waste of votes,’ we’ll proceed this method,” Zair informed Al Jazeera. “By the best way, it is a system that gave us U.S.-sponsored genocide with a liberal democratic president — not even a right-wing president.”
